Car auto locksmiths provide a variety of services to assist with various lock-related problems. Here are a few of the most typical services:
Lockout Assistance: If you're locked out of your car, a locksmith can quickly and safely gain entry for you.Key Duplication: If you've lost your keys, a locksmith can produce a duplicate from your spare or from scratch using your vehicle's VIN number.Key Replacement: For situations where your keys are lost and you do not have a spare, a locksmith can create a new set of keys.Lock Rekeying: This service involves altering the tumblers in your car's locks to accept brand-new keys, frequently utilized when you've recently bought a used vehicle or desire to boost security.High-Security Locks: Some locksmith professionals specialize in setting up high-security locks to supply extra defense against theft.Transponder Key Programming: Many modern automobiles use transponder keys, which require programming. A competent locksmith can ensure your new key is correctly programmed.Ignition Repair: Issues with the ignition cylinder can likewise be dealt with by a locksmith, consisting of repairs and replacements.Remote Keyless Entry Repair: If your remote keyless entry system is not working, a locksmith can detect and repair the problem.Actions to Take When You Need a Car Auto LocksmithExamine the Situation: Determine the nature of your lock concern. Q: How do I understand if a locksmith is legitimate?
A: Check for certification and licensing, checked out online evaluations, and request referrals. A genuine locksmith will be transparent about their qualifications and services.
Q: Can a car auto locksmith assistance with a non-functioning keyless entry system?
A: Yes, lots of car auto locksmiths are equipped to diagnose and repair concerns with keyless entry systems, consisting of battery replacement and sensing unit repair.
Q: How much does it cost to get a car lockout service?
A: The cost can vary depending upon the service, time of day, and place. Usually, a car lockout service can cost in between ₤ 50 and ₤ 100.
Q: Do car auto locksmith professionals offer mobile services?
A: Yes, the majority of car auto locksmiths provide mobile services, permitting them to come to your location and solve your lock issue without the requirement to move your vehicle.
Q: Can a locksmith make a key without the original?
A: Yes, a locksmith can produce a brand-new key using your vehicle's VIN number and a code book. However, this procedure might take longer and cost more than replicating an existing key.
Q: What should I do if I'm locked out of my car?
A: Stay calm, call a reliable car auto locksmith, and have your vehicle info prepared. Prevent trying to require entry, as this can harm your car's locks and increase costs.Tips for Avoiding Car Lockout Emergencies
